KubeSphere+Kubernetes+GitLab+Harbor+SonarQube构建企业CI/CD持续集成持续发布平台
1. 准备工作
大部分企业的代码仓库使用Git较多,但为便于环境测试,本项目代码仓库使用GitHub
1.1. 启用 KubeSphere DevOps系统
- 方式一:如果还没有安装KubeSphere(也就是还未执行./kk init registry -f config-sample.yaml),那么可以通过修改config-sample.yaml文件方式开启DevOps,设置如下:
devops: